HOST: That sounds incredible. How is biomimicry currently impacting the branding industry, and what trends are you seeing? GUEST: Biomimicry is becoming increasingly popular as businesses seek ways to stand out and showcase their commitment to sustainability. A key trend is the use of organic shapes, colors, and patterns inspired by nature, which help create a deeper connection with audiences.
